The logo
The tree and circular emblem is a botanical illustration representing heritage, permanence, and natural integration. It carries the brand across signage, collateral, and environmental design.
Colour palette
Dark Forest Green (#2D4A3E) is the foundation: heritage, nature, permanence, and the literal landscape strategy. Gold and warm metallics (#C9A876) mark the luxury details and premium moments. Cream and off-white provide breathing room and readability. Neutrals support flexibility across all applications.
Typography
Playfair Display carries the headlines, premium moments, and heritage connection. Inter handles body copy, UI, and supporting text for accessibility. The hierarchy runs from H1 at 56-64px Playfair through to body text at 16-18px Inter. Usage extends to signage, unit naming (The Avenue Suite, The Panorama, The Crown Penthouse), and marketing materials.

Twin towers, connected vision.
Architectural overview
Two residential towers form an integrated architectural identity, connected by bridges that are both functional and sculptural. Vertical lines create a strong skyline presence, while cascading terraces and green spaces suggest movement and lightness, evoking the Hanging Gardens aesthetic with contemporary refinement.
Ground-level design prioritizes comfort and elegance: carefully planned entrances, open community spaces, and a balance between privacy and social connection.
Six expressions of luxury
The Avenue Suite
1-Bedroom Residence · 117.34 m² base · 206.41 m² total
Practical luxury for professionals and couples. Master bedroom with dressing room and en-suite, spacious living and dining flow, functional kitchen, guest powder room, and private terrace overlooking the gardens.
The Panorama Apartment
2-Bedroom Residence · 188.81 m² base · 349.55 m² total
Family elegance integrated seamlessly. Two master bedrooms with dressing rooms and en-suites, generously proportioned living and dining spaces, practical kitchen, guest powder room, storage, laundry room, and a wide terrace capturing garden views.
The Grand Residence
3-Bedroom Residence · 188.00 m² base · 358.90 m² total
Premium family living with private indulgence. Master bedroom plus two additional bedrooms, spacious living and dining, practical kitchen, private swimming pool, extensive terraces, and the luxury of personal water retreat.
The Meridian Residence
4-Bedroom Residence · 323.58 m² base · 601.80 m² total
Spacious luxury for large families. Four master bedrooms, two living and dining areas to accommodate multifaceted family life, cold and hot kitchens for entertaining and daily convenience, dedicated staff accommodations with private en-suite, laundry room, and expansive terraces with open views.
The Signature Duplex
5-Bedroom, 2-Floor Residence · 574.06 m² base · 952.04 m² total
Peak luxury and privacy across two thoughtfully designed levels. Five master bedrooms, separate family lounge and living reception, expansive dining, cold and hot kitchens, staff accommodations, private swimming pool, storage, and extensive outdoor living spaces that redefine residential excellence.
The Crown Penthouse
4+Guest Bedroom, 2-Floor Residence · 700.10 m² base · 1,297.97 m² total
Highest expression of residential luxury. Four master bedrooms plus guest bedroom distributed across two levels, separate receptions, family living areas, expansive dining, cold and hot kitchens, dedicated study room, luxury dressing rooms, staff accommodations, wide terraces, and panoramic sitting areas offering 360-degree Baghdad vistas.

Location
Situated within Baghdad's Green Zone, directly behind the Movenpick Zaitoun Hotel, Alzaytoun Residences occupies a location that balances exclusivity with accessibility. Surrounded by government institutions, cultural landmarks, educational hubs, and commercial centres, residents enjoy proximity to Baghdad's vital infrastructure while maintaining serene, private community life.

International Free Company (IFC)
A leading Iraqi engineering, supply, and construction firm with extensive experience in infrastructure, energy, and major urban development projects. Track record includes Movenpick Zaitoun Hotel Baghdad, Baghdad Garden Complex, and regional energy sector initiatives. Mission: quality-driven, sustainable projects that elevate Baghdad's urban landscape.
Manhal Habboubi Architectural Office
Prominent Iraqi architecture firm specializing in contemporary design informed by cultural heritage. Design inspired by Babylon's Hanging Gardens, with modern execution of historical symbolism. Focus on balanced living environments, natural light optimization, and open views. Expertise in large-scale residential, urban planning, and cultural heritage reinterpretation.
